The Principal Platform & Security Engineer is responsible for defining, evolving, and protecting the technical foundations of Red Bull’s U.S.-based Global Digital Products & Services portfolio. This role operates horizontally across product pillars, including the Streaming Platform, Wings for Life World Run, and the Digital Products Studio, which focuses on native applications and emerging technologies. The Principal Platform & Security Engineer ensures that teams can move quickly without fragmenting infrastructure or increasing risk, and without compromising security, reliability, or brand trust.
Job Responsibility:
Define, evolve, and protect the technical foundations of Red Bull’s U.S.-based Global Digital Products & Services portfolio
Lead efforts to assess, consolidate, and mature the current U.S. platform landscape across multiple cloud providers
Establish consistent standards for resource management, access control, and operational visibility
Define guardrails, automation, and platform capabilities for AI-assisted and agent-based engineering
Collaborate with Global Digital Products & Services Platform, MIT and IT teams

Requirements:
10+ years of professional software engineering experience, including more than 5 years specializing in platform engineering, cloud infrastructure, or security architecture
Extensive experience in platform engineering, cloud infrastructure, and security architecture
Experience managing workloads across at least two major cloud providers (AWS, GCP, Azure)
Demonstrated success operating at the Principal, Staff, or Architect level within complex, multi-product organizations
Strong background in supporting streaming platforms, mobile applications, and large-scale consumer products
Experience working with identity providers, implementing SSO, and setting up SCIM-based provisioning
Proven ability to influence teams across regions and time zones without direct reporting authority
Strong skills in stakeholder management, cross-functional negotiation, and advocating for platform investments to senior leadership
Sound architectural judgment, with the ability to balance speed, quality, and risk
Excellent communication skills with both technical and non-technical audiences
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or equivalent practical experience
Fluent in English
additional languages are an advantage
Willing and able to travel as required, work flexible hours and days, and participate in on-call rotations
